And we're off again!

We recently traveled to a reunion of my cousins in Florida. My youngest son Greg, his wife April, daughter Sydney (almost 11) and son Ethan (3 1/2) went with us. At breakfast, one day, Ethan's bagel was teetering precipitously near the edge of the table. I began to mention it. "Ethan, the bagel is near the edge...." but over it went. Ethan's response? An enthusiastic "Bagel down."

Well, in the same vein, "Blog up!"

I'm not sure that anything can match the exotic beauty and nature of Bali but we are off to spend some time with long-time friends John and Judy Webster in Manchester, England. They are host and hostess "extraordinaire" and we know we will have a wonderful time. Then, off to Prague, Vienna and Budapest. It will be spring festival season in Prague and Vienna with many wonderful concerts. Then we will spend two weeks with Mary, Brad and Holly Dankowski in London and Paris. Then on to the south of France where Greg, April, Syd and Ethan and, hopefully, our oldest son Aaron and his wife Nozomi will join us in a house in Mausanne les Alpilles in Provence. Then we will drive over to southwest France to a tiny town (identified in tour books as a "ville perdu" or lost village) called Vissec where we will share a house with Fay and Tom Cook. Our trip will end with a return visit to John and Judy.

We will keep in touch, once again, with this blog and by e-mail. It's nice to hear from you too.

Wishing for calm skies and smooth flights.
